Exactly. Its the same with the cashback websites. You should never buy a product expecting cashback. If product X from Y-Store costs £100 but costs £110 with £30 cashback from Store-Z it isnt a guarantee that you will only pay £80 for it. If people buy a Runefest ticket expecting to get a refund and then don't then they have no grounds for complaint.

Email from Jagex

 

header.jpg

 

welcome.jpg

RuneFest is just around the corner (19 days and counting!), and we are just as excited as you are. The team is busy putting the final touches to what is set to be a truly memorable event!

 

To help you plan your trip to RuneFest, we've gathered all of the handy details, including where and when to go, and travel and accommodation details.

 

We have also included a mini questionnaire at the end of the email, which we need you to reply to, so please make sure you read the whole email even if you are not going to be able to make it to RuneFest.

header-when.jpg

RuneFest will be held on Saturday 28th August 2010 and will take place within the dungeons of Vinopolis, a fantastic setting in a central London location right next to the River Thames, providing a majestic setting for RuneFest 2010.

 

Here's the address so that you can look it up:

Vinopolis

No. 1 Bank End

London

SE1 9BU

 

The adventure begins when the doors open at 12.00pm (noon) and the event will run until 21.00pm, after a fantastic day of activities, excitement and fun.

 

You won't be able to enter RuneFest until the doors open at 12.00pm, so feel free to spend a leisurely morning in London before heading over to the venue. This should prevent you from having to queue for too long!

 

The entrance to RuneFest is located on Stoney Street. For further details on getting to Vinopolis, including exact directions from the nearest London Underground station, check out the Vinopolis website: http://www.vinopolis.co.uk/contactustours/mapanddirections.php.

 

header-stay.jpg

Travelling to and from RuneFest is easy! The nearest Underground station is London Bridge, which is just a five minute walk from the venue. For more detailed information on Underground/train times, please visit the National Rail website at www.nationalrail.co.uk and the Transport for London website at http://www.tfl.gov.uk.

 

London is full of great hotels and there are plenty close to Vinopolis, the nearest being a Premier Inn just a stone's throw away. You can find a complete list of hotels near the venue by visiting TripAdvisor (www.tripadvisor.co.uk).

 

header-ticket.jpg

Your printed tickets have been dispatched by Ticketmaster.co.uk. If you live in the UK, you can expect to receive your tickets within 7 days. If you live outside of the UK, please allow up to 14 days for your tickets to arrive.

 

If you've not received your tickets by Saturday 21st August, please contact Ticketmaster.co.uk directly. You can contact Ticketmaster here: http://www.ticketmaster.co.uk/h/customer_serve.html. Please be sure to login using the account you purchased your tickets with when contacting Ticketmaster.

 

header-refund.jpg

Ticket refunds have been processed. Depending on your bank and how you bought your ticket, the time the money takes to appear in your account may vary. If, however, you've not received your refund within 7 days of receiving this email, please contact Ticketmaster directly.

 

header-bring.jpg

As well as a smile and a spirit of adventure, there are several things you must bring on the day:

 

Your ticket (this cannot be a photocopy)

Photo identification (this is necessary if you're planning to drink alcohol. No ID: no alcohol!)

Please feel free to bring a camera on the day to take some snaps, there will be plenty of photo opportunities!

 

Please note that video cameras will be recording at the event for security, promotional and publicity purposes. Anyone attending the event may be recorded on these videos, and the videos may be used for security, promotional and publicity purposes. The video footage will be taken on or behalf of Jagex Limited and will be only used for the purposes stated. For more information please contact ##runefest email##.

 

header-costume.jpg

There is no dress code at RuneFest, and we have seen a lot of discussion on our forums about coming in costume. We'd definitely love to see people dressed up and, if you are lucky, there might even be a small prize on the day for the best dressed. We've seen some brilliant ideas so far...
